The Role
Nasdaq is looking for a Financial Planning Senior Specialist to join the Capital Access Platforms Data team within the growing business unit in Vilnius. The FP&A role drives the planning processes for the unit including annual budgets, monthly forecasts, monthly actuals, headcount management, reporting and analytics. This position is a key member of the Business Control team which works very closely with the business unit leadership on a regular basis.
The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in supporting our business leads by providing insightful financial analysis and contributing to budget-setting and forecasting processes.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work closely with various departments and make a significant impact on our financial strategies.
